Third-party Twitter apps may soon no longer work properly
Twitter is rolling out some changes to its API, which will probably have negative effects on most third-party apps. However, it's up to the devs to make the necessary changes.
Twitter may soon advise you on who to unfollow
The micro-blogging platform has recently concluded testing an algorithm that could give users personalized suggestions regarding who they might want to unfollow.
Safari 15 bug leaks your browsing history
The bug allows websites to spy on users' Google ID data and browsing activity in real time. Apple is working to address the vulnerability and resolve the issue in Safari 15.
